Hudl2 keeps showing wrong time and date

My hudl2 has been showing the wrong time consistently for some time now and I hoped the new update would fix it. Instead it has made it worse as now not only is the time wrong, but it thinks it is January 1st. Google will not open as a result. Anyone else got this problem?

It usually loses the date because when the battery is very low, the initial current drawn on switch on drops the voltage below the level that the internal clock uses, so the clock resets.
Normally it should set itself very quickly when it gets a valid wifi connection to the internet.
Check that you have Automatic date and time enabled.;
Settings
Scroll down to Date & Time
Tap the line
Make sure there is a tick in the Automatic box.
Alternatively you could set it manually and the switch back to auto.0 -

It is an inherent fault with the hudl 2, along with not charging, unless you press power button to reset. Nothing to current draw.
reset by holding power button should also put the clock back to normal.
tesco won't acknowledge there is a problem. If you look online for hudl 2 problems, there is countless posts.
